Climate Positive Energy is supporting research that assists the University, Canada and the world in reaching their Net-Zero 2050 emissions goals. In 2022, CPE supported various decarbonization projects that span from policy to technology, and in between. One of these projects, titled “Developing a carbon capturing combustor-reactor powered by hydrogen generated in-situ from thermally coupled pyrolysis of natural gas,” was being led by Professor Swetaprovo Chaudhuri at the University of Toronto Institute for Aerospace Studies. Subsequently, Dr. Samadhan Pawar was nominated as a Climate Positive Energy Post Doctoral Fellow due to his work to advance the combustor technology with Professor Chaudhuri.
